Turkish Airlines to run up to 21 weekly flights (3 daily) on Manchester-Istanbul from 10th December until 10th January. New TK4913/4914 flight with A321. A321 and A330 used on the other 2 daily flights.
 
Turkish Airlines will run 3 daily Istanbul-Manchester flights from 1st July, with the new flight operating as TK1991/1992 arriving 1215 and departing 1315 using an A321. Confirmed and bookable.

this will make Turkish Airlines 5 daily at Manchester during the summer (35 weekly) with 3 daily Istanbul, daily Dalaman and daily Antalya.
 
Unfortunately it looks like Turkish may have reduced their flights to DLM and AYT. In peak summer it looks like 3 per week to DLM and 4 per week to AYT.

The reduced schedule is in the shoulder periods which was always planned. Daily still bookable June-Sept on all platforms
 
Turkish to add a FOURTH daily IST-MAN frequency from April, nightstopping service. Initially 4 weekly but with a view to get this to full 28 weekly soon:
